COM. ex rel. WAGNER v. BANMILLER


184 Pa.Super. 639 (1957)

Commonwealth ex rel. Wagner, Appellant, v. Banmiller.

Superior Court of Pennsylvania.

November 12, 1957.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Bernard Wagner, appellant, in propria persona.

Jacques H. Fox, Assistant District Attorney, J. Harold Hughes, First Assistant District Attorney, and Raymond R. Start, District Attorney, for appellee.

Before RHODES, P.J., HIRT, GUNTHER, WRIGHT, WOODSIDE, and WATKINS, JJ.


OPINION BY WATKINS, J., November 12, 1957:

The relator, Bernard Wagner, was convicted of assault and battery and aggravated assault and battery upon his wife. The trial was the result of two indictments, based on an alleged assault on June 5, 1952 and another on July 24, 1952. He was sentenced on September 30, 1952 to serve two terms of one and one-half years to three years each, the second sentence to begin at the expiration of the first.
